Add, Don't Subtract
Forget diet denial: Try adding foods to your diet instead of subtracting them.
Add in healthy goodies you really love, like
deep-red cherries, juicy grapes, or crunchy snow peas. Slip those
favorite fruits into your bag lunch and breakfast cereal; add the
veggies into soups, stews, and sauces.
"Adding in really works, taking away never does,
but do remember to keep an eye on overall calories. And don't forget to
add in something physical, too, whether it's doing a few dance moves
before dinner, shooting hoops, or taking a quick stroll.
Forget About Working Out
If the word "exercise" inspires you to creative
avoidance, then avoid it. Maybe the trick to enjoying a workout may be
to never call it working out.
"There's some truth to that,
and once you start your not-calling-it-exercise plan, you'll
discover "the way good health feels knocks down the roadblocks that
were preventing you from exercising in the first place."
So burn calories and invigorate muscles by
beachcombing, riding bikes, grass skiing, making snow angels, hiking,
washing the car, playing Frisbee, chasing the dog around the yard, or
even enjoying great sex. After all, a rose by any other name ...
